Kate Jaimet is the author of Slam Dunk, a basketball novel for teens in the Orca Sports series, and Dunces Anonymous, a comedy for kids aged 8 to 12. She is also the Outdoor and Environment reporter at the Ottawa Citizen newspaper and the happy but harried mother of two young daughters. Kate's hobbies (involuntary) include mopping up apple-juice spills and waking in the middle of the night to comfort crying children. Her hobbies (voluntary) include tennis, kayaking, camping, and reading.

Slam Dunk
by Kate Jaimet
Orca Book Publishers, 2009.
ISBN 9781554691326 pbk.

Sixteen-year-old Salvador "Slam" Amaro thinks being the assistant coach of the Brookfield High School girls' basketball team will be an easy gig. Show up, run a few drills, and pad his resumé so he can win a spot on the Ontario Provincial Under-17 team. But Slam's job suddenly gets a lot harder when the girls' coach and her daughter, the star point-guard, vanish after being threatened. Getting to the bottom of their disappearance puts Slam in confrontation with a mysterious stalker. But that’s not his only problem. With the girls facing playoff elimination, Slam has to come up with new coaching strategies while he battles some tough competitors for a place on the Ontario squad.

The Junior Library Guild chose Slam Dunk as a spring pick in 2009, saying, “Kate Jaimet deftly mixes sports and mystery in this appealing and quick read.”
